rpsTRibosomal protein S20; Binds directly to 16S ribosomal RNA. (84 aa)    
Predicted Functional Partners:
rplU
Ribosomal protein L21; This protein binds to 23S rRNA in the presence of protein L20; Belongs to the bacterial ribosomal protein bL21 family.
  
 
 0.998
rplM
Ribosomal protein L13; This protein is one of the early assembly proteins of the 50S ribosomal subunit, although it is not seen to bind rRNA by itself. It is important during the early stages of 50S assembly.
  
 
 0.997
rpmB
Ribosomal protein L28; Belongs to the bacterial ribosomal protein bL28 family.
  
 
 0.996
rpsO
Ribosomal protein S15; One of the primary rRNA binding proteins, it binds directly to 16S rRNA where it helps nucleate assembly of the platform of the 30S subunit by binding and bridging several RNA helices of the 16S rRNA.
  
 
 0.989
rpsU
30S ribosomal protein S21; Belongs to the bacterial ribosomal protein bS21 family.
  
 
 0.989
rpmE
Ribosomal protein L31.
  
 
 0.989
rpmA
Ribosomal protein L27; Belongs to the bacterial ribosomal protein bL27 family.
  
 
 0.988
rpsP
Ribosomal protein S16; Belongs to the bacterial ribosomal protein bS16 family.
  
 
 0.988
rpsI
Ribosomal protein S9; Belongs to the universal ribosomal protein uS9 family.
  
 
 0.988
rpmH
Ribosomal protein L34; Belongs to the bacterial ribosomal protein bL34 family.
  
 
 0.988
